Title: Chikara Ohyama: Innovations in Medical Diagnostics
Introduction
Chikara Ohyama, an accomplished inventor based in Hirosaki, Japan, has made significant contributions to the field of medical diagnostics. With a total of four patents to his name, his work primarily focuses on the development of new methodologies for diagnosing diseases, particularly in the context of cancer.
Latest Patents
Among his latest innovations is a monoclonal antibody that specifically binds to a sugar chain in which the terminal sialic acid residue is bonded to galactose through an α2,3 bond. This groundbreaking antibody is designed not to dissociate from the sugar chain after binding, thus enhancing the reliability of medical assays. Furthermore, Ohyama has developed methods that estimate the Gleason score for prostate cancer, allowing for the estimation of pathological stages. These methods can provide supplementary information crucial for the diagnosis and treatment of prostate cancer based on the measurement of prostate-specific antigen (PSA) content in specimens, all while ensuring a less-invasive and cost-effective approach.
